**Ticket: Duplicate delivery events from Parcelloop webhook**

The Parcelloop webhook occasionally fires the delivered event twice within two seconds, causing double notifications in the Cartwheel app. Dedup by event timestamp is insufficient; we need idempotency on the event sequence field. Reproduced on staging. The failing request's trace token is recorded below.

session token of yageg-kagap = htk9_89026285c

### Step 6: Flip the Ledgerline billing worker (blue-green)

Plugin authors: you don't touch routing yourself — the Meridian switcher handles traffic cutover. Your job is to make sure the green worker's env file is complete before you ask for the flip. Copy the blue file, bump WORKER_COLOR=green, and double-check PLUGIN_TIMEOUT_MS matches what your plugin declared in its manifest. The green worker won't pass its health check until it can sign callbacks to the Ledgerline hub, so add that signing value on the next line.

vault entry, tawif-tawip: ARCHIVE_KEY3=3dc

Handover note — Orphan Sweeper (Tidewell)

Welcome aboard. The sweeper scans Tidewell's provisioning ledger nightly and deletes resources with no owning project. Be careful: the dry-run flag defaults to off in staging, which has bitten us twice. Always check the exclusion list before a full sweep. The current production settings are as follows.

service settings:
ralael:
  pin: 7453
  tenant: zorath
  seal: seal_087806e4
  metrics_host: metrics.ralael.paliqworks.example
  standby_team: fraath
  escalation: praok-istiel
  nonce: 10e083

Hey, on-call friend — quick primer on the Pondlark profile store. We shard by hashed user handle across twelve partitions, and rebalances happen automatically overnight. If a shard goes read-only, check the rebalancer logs before panicking; it's usually mid-migration. Manual intervention is rare, but if you ever need to unseal the shard-map admin console after a failover, it asks for the recovery passphrase, which you'll find right below.

unlock words, fahof-tawif: fenwyn-istath